About The Position

The Specialty Behavioral Health Oncology Nurse role is focused on supporting members living concurrently with cancer and with high-complexity, persistent, and multifactorial behavioral health needs. This role will partner closely with our Care Team, including Social Work and Community Health Workers, to address barriers related to behavioral health - serving as the nursing expert, addressing symptom management and clinical education. This role reports to our RN Care Team Lead. In this role, you will conduct clinical assessments, monitor for changes in health, coordinate care, and educate members and caregivers about their diagnosis and treatment using telemedicine and telephonic platforms to support our members as they move through the oncology care continuum. You will demonstrate a strong clinical focus that supports the need for culturally competent care. Additionally, you will help improve Thyme Care’s service offerings by communicating member and provider feedback to our clinical leadership. You will also assist with other administrative projects as needed.

Requirements

  • A BSN. You must have a Bachelor of Science Degree in Nursing, a multi-state, unrestricted Registered Nurse (RN) compact license, and willingness to obtain additional state licenses, as needed.
  • At least 5 years of nursing experience, including 2 years in advanced clinical judgment and problem-solving skills in complex, non-linear behavioral health cases.
  • Experience with video chatting, Google Suite, Slack, electronic health records or comfort in learning new technology is essential.

Nice To Haves

  • Preferred experience in oncology nursing.
  • Certification as an Oncology Certified Nurse (OCN) is preferred and will be required within 2 years of hire.

Responsibilities

  • Provide ongoing, longitudinal nursing support for members whose behavioral health concerns range from mild adjustment related coping support needs to more severe mental illness.
  • Monitor member progress, provide regular updates, and establish targeted support plans with the healthcare team in case conferences.
  • Build strong, trusting relationships with providers to optimize care and prevent readmissions for our members.
  • Conducting telephonic assessments, including pain assessments and medication reconciliation.
  • Partner with non-clinical Care Team members to support the member’s social determinants of health needs, such as food resources, transportation access, and support at home.
  • Ensure members have access to medications and appointments, providing referrals and support as appropriate.
  • Be available for urgent clinical escalations and clinical consult support.
